Як синхронізувати офлайн MySQL db в Інтернеті MySQL


-1

Я розробляю веб-додаток для управління запасами, використовуючи php та mysql. Ця програма працює на хостингу серверів та localhost. в той час як будь-який сервер відключає Інтернет в той час, дані будуть знаходитися в локальній базі даних і при активному Інтернеті ці дані автоматично синхронізують віддалену базу даних. Є спосіб, будь ласка, дайте мені знати.

дякую і заздалегідь.

Відповіді:


0

Так, існує безліч способів синхронізації баз даних. Я думаю, що ви отримаєте більше удачі, виявивши, хто з них найкраще підходить, якщо ви скажете трохи більше про це: "хоча будь-який сервер відключить Інтернет в той час, коли дані будуть розміщені в локальній базі даних".

Коли ваш віддалений сервер відключиться від Інтернету, він не зможе відправляти дані назад у ваш локальний хост - тому вам буде набагато краще вивчити їх синхронізацію кожні X години (або кожні X днів або хвилин, залежно від того, що вам потрібна ця база даних для).

Один з найкращих способів зробити це - налаштувати cron на своєму сервері, щоб він автоматично експортував базу даних, а потім відправляв її назад на свій домашній комп'ютер - але експорт бази даних заблокує її, коли буде зроблена копія, тому є рішення визначте, як часто ви хочете зробити копію і скільки ефективності може потрапити на сайт, поки це відбувається.

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.